Allergic rhinitis
Treatment
Treatment for allergic rhinitis depends on how severe your symptoms are and how much they're affecting your everyday activities.
Common allergies that cause allergic rhinitis include hay fever and allergies to mould, house dust mites and animals.
You can ease symptoms of allergic rhinitis with antihistamines and rinsing your nose with salt water. A GP can prescribe a steroid nasal spray.
Allergic rhinitis is where an allergy to something like pollen, dust or mould irritates your nose and causes cold-like symptoms.
